TOMS RIVER – A late-morning fire Thursday destroyed an East Rolling Hills home and took the lives of four beloved family pets trapped inside.

The home belonged to the Golembeski and Hollingsworth families, a family of dedicated township volunteers: Toms River First Aid Capt. Alyssa Golembeski; her sister and firefighter/EMT Ashley Hollingsworth, president elect of that squad and volunteer with Toms River Fire Company No. 2; their mother and EMT Christine Golembeski; and their aunt, grandmother, and 11-year-old cousin.

The fire claimed the lives of two pet birds, a pet rabbit and one family dog.

According to the Toms River First Aid Squad, the family “lost everything except for the clothes on their backs, two weeks before Christmas.”
